Why do wildlife rescuers aggressively smash metal cages and fire explosive blanks when releasing a bear back into the wild? It isn't just to stop the bear from attacking them! Discover the mind-blowing psychology behind the "Hard Release." If a bear becomes too comfortable around humans, it will wander into neighborhoods for food and eventually get shot. To save its life, rescuers must intentionally traumatize the bear so it hates humans forever! #wildlife #bears #animalrescue #nature #crazyfacts #survival #biology #animalfacts #psychology #usa #shorts
